What is the University of Waterloo Health & Dental Plan Enrollment Form?
The University of Waterloo Health & Dental Plan Enrollment Form is a crucial document designed for students to enroll in the FEDS Health & Dental Plan. This form serves to facilitate access to essential health services and dental care, ensuring that students are adequately covered during their studies.
-
The form is specifically intended for students at the University of Waterloo.
-
The FEDS Health & Dental Plan offers significant health insurance support.
-
This Enrollment Form is valid for the period from September 1, 2013, to August 31, 2014.

What are the eligibility requirements for the Health & Dental Plan?
To be eligible for the University of Waterloo Health & Dental Plan, you must be a registered student at the university, including part-time and international students.
What is the deadline for submitting this enrollment form?
This form should be submitted promptly, ideally before the start of the Fall 2013 semester, to ensure coverage from September 1, 2013.
